IAC Welcomes candidates who are of good character or possess burning desire to become Pilots into the PPL, CPL or Integrated CPL/ME/IR Programmes.
Entry Requirements
The general requirements for the programmes are as follows:
1. Candidate must not be less than 17 years old at the time of enrollment.
2. Educational qualification: Minimum of WAEC/NECO/O'Level, with at least (5) credits, which must include Mathematics and English. Credit in Physics and Geography will be an added advantage.
3. Candidate must pass the pre-selection screening exercise compromising of aptitude test, ability test and oral interview.

Method of Application
A. Application forms can be obtained from International Aviation College beside International Airport Ilorin, Kwara State or applicants may visit the College website (www.iac-ng.com/admission) to download the application form.
B. Applicants are required to pay a non-refundable application/processing fee. (Applicants visiting the College should make the payment before visiting the College to obtain the form).
C. Fill out the form and submit copies of the duly completed application forms along side the payment teller from any of the banks listed below either at the College, by email (scanned copies) or send to the College through Registered Mail Services (Courier Services).

In response to your enquiry:

1. Flight Training is expensive everywhere in the world and for us to compete with the best training institutions in the world, we have acquired state of the art facilities for our training programmes. IAC is currently charging an all inclusive tuition fees of Ten Million Six Hundred and Fifty One Thousand, Seven Hundred and Twenty five Naira only (N10,651,725.00) for our Integrated CPL/ME/IR Training. This course takes you from ab-initio to CPL level with multi-engine and instrument ratings.

2. Course Duration: 18 Months

3. Government Sponsorship, Company Sponsorship, Bank Loans etc are the major means in which applicants may secure payment for the tuition fees and we encourage applicants to tap into this channel having the required criteria. IAC is constantly in touch with all the 36 state governors seeking sponsorship for applicant, sponsorship request letter has been sent out to them. After an applicant undergoes the screening exercise and is being offered admission, a recommendation letter can be issued to the candidate addressed to the governors, local government chairmen etc.

I hope this information is helpful. Kindly obtain the form and submit(attaching all the requirement) through courier services or email, if you cannot come in person. When you have applied, gone through the screening process and being offered admission, we will be willing to give you recommendation letter as a support measure in order to seek sponsorship from the government and companies.
